Hey Priva,

Quick heads-up before Friday's DR drill for the Inkmill markdown pipeline: we'll restore the renderer config from the cold backup, so you'll need the escrow credentials handy. Grab a coffee first — the restore takes a while. For the sealed vault copy, the recovery passphrase is below.

recovery phrase for kahop-kahap: istys-novdor-joreth-silir-eliys

The Brindlewick Pages API supports incremental rebuilds via the /v2/rebuild endpoint. Submitting a POST with a list of changed paths triggers regeneration of only the affected pages and their dependents; the full-site flag remains available for release cutovers. Rebuild status is polled at /v2/rebuild/status and typically completes within ninety seconds. All rebuild requests must be authenticated with the bearer token below.

login token, bagag-kahif: eyJhbGciOiJIUzI1NiIsInR5cCI6IkpXVCJ9.eyJzdWIiOiIswuI773jNJIn0.pIpIS1X_-NLb

Q3 Planning Note — Marketing Budget

Heads up, everyone: the marketing budget for Q3 is coming down about 18%. Sponsorships and the Lakemont event series take the biggest hit; digital spend for the Quillix launch stays intact. Dario's team will circulate revised line items by Friday. Please adjust your plans accordingly. The reasoning ties to the confidential note that follows.

internal memo for tagef-hadup: Gross margin on Ulaath came in at 15 percent against a plan of 5 percent. Only 7 of the 120 pilot accounts renewed Ulaath, so a churn review is set for October 15.

### Handling Sensor Drift

The LeafLoop controller's humidity probes drift roughly 2% per month in the warm bays, so the calibration job runs nightly and pushes corrected offsets to the Trellis config service. As a contractor you won't touch the probes directly — you'll read drift reports from the Trellis API and flag any bay exceeding the 5% threshold. To authenticate your local scripts against the staging Trellis endpoint, use the following key.

service key, fahaf-fahif: zpat4_c7SL